  • Abstract
    The results of computer simulations of the analog audio magnetic recording process are compared with experimental MOL and SOL electroacoustic data. As an example, it is shown that the improved performances of Co-ferrite pigments compared to Co-γ-Fe2O3 can be predicted by the model. It is concluded that the comparison of experimental electroacoustic data with results of computations proves that the proposed model offers an aid in the development of improved magnetic pigments and tapes
